Everyone has friends that they value as being an essential part in our lives. Texts and snapchats have been the chosen route of communication between these friends, and their personalities shine through the messages they send. Nothing but good things are usually sent as we all try to navigate through life together.

1. The friend who calls you... and hears your voicemail from 6th grade

When working out plans to get together, people may call you to work out the fine details. If you don't answer, the person will be subject to hearing a voicemail that you recorded when flip phones were "in", and they will definitely make fun of you for it.


2. The friend who texts you and realizes that you think you're a Kardashian


Not a lot of people have a high tolerance for a show that follows people around while they start and resolve drama within the family. If you quote this show, you may have a hit or miss among the people you're talking to. Here's to the friend that you always annoy with that kind of stuff.



3. That friend that gets very emotional over her favorite books

There's always that one friend who is a sucker for a good novel. They're usually the ones to give you your next good read, and you love them for that. You can't help but feel a bit inadequate when you haven't read as many wonderful stories as them...and you're the one who's an English major, not them.


4. That friend that needs your help to survive in school

Everyone always has their friend's backs when it comes to school. It's a lot to handle, and you'll probably lose some details along the way. That's okay, because someone is bound to know what's going on. Here's to the friend who needs your help, and you're happy to give it to them.



5. The friend who solves conflicts between you and your sister


If you have a sibling, then you have a friend that you use to "tattle" on, or gang up with to get your way with your rival relative. This poor person never signs up for this bestowed honor, but they seem to do the job well. It only proves that this friend is a keeper.


6. That friend who shares your fear of all that is small and crawls


A fear for the creepy crawlies is one that is known to terrorize people, and they only seem that much more horrifying when they're in your room. As someone who shares this fear, a certain comfort level is received when you seek help from your friends. In these moments as you get the courage to run away or go get dad, you need your friends the most. It's only a matter of time before it sprouts wings and spawns an entire army of clones designed to eat your brains out.


7. That one friend who holds your things for ransom


Whether it's a croissant, a stick of gum, or a high five that they want in exchange, you'll always have that friend who will use your forgetfulness against you. Not to worry though, as they usually save you a seat in the packed library afterwards.


8. That one friend who is always down for coffee and chocolate

Caffeine and coffee have probably led to the start of more friendships than anything else in the history of time. How can you resist that nutty chocolate chip walnut cookie or the aroma of a fresh cup of joe, especially when you always have someone to share it with?


9. That friend who always doubts themselves, even though they're a genius

We all have a friend to study with and compare grades with, and with this friendship comes a lot of stress over exams and papers. Chances are you've probably both over prepared for the test and you're just doubting yourselves. There's no friendship like it, but at least it gets you to hit the books!


10. That one friend that thinks they're going to get to drive your sweet ride

Telling this person "no" so many times makes you feel like a jerk, so you usually try to phrase it in different ways. If you have a friend like this, chances are that you're probably very close to them if they're always asking to take your wonderful suburban for a spin. Doesn't mean they're ever going to touch your hot pink convertible buggy anytime soon.


Friends are the best things in the world. They always have your back and they're the family that you choose for yourselves. I wouldn't trade some of these wacky conversations for anything, they're priceless!
